Mindset by Carol S. Dweck

Best for developing a growth-oriented perspective
The way you think about challenges can influence how you respond to them.
Mindset introduces the idea of growth mindset and explains how beliefs about ability and change can affect personal development.
The book helps readers:
- See challenges as opportunities
- Develop persistence
- Learn from setbacks
- Create a more positive approach to growth
It is a popular choice for readers interested in long-term personal improvement.

The Body Keeps the Score by Bessel van der Kolk

Best for understanding the connection between emotions and the body
Emotional experiences can influence how people feel, think, and respond to the world.
The Body Keeps the Score explores the relationship between trauma, emotions, and physical experiences.
The book discusses:
- How difficult experiences affect the brain
- The connection between emotions and the body
- Different approaches to healing
It offers a deeper understanding of emotional well-being.
Atomic Habits by James Clear

Best for creating positive daily changes
Emotional growth often comes from small, consistent actions.
Atomic Habits explains how small behavioral changes can create meaningful long-term results.
The book helps readers:
- Build better routines
- Create lasting habits
- Improve self-discipline
- Make positive changes gradually
It is useful for anyone who wants practical strategies for personal growth.
